标记语言与内容分级


与传统的用罗马数字1,2,3或者i,ii,iii这种顺序逻辑相比,这种标记语言用的是分级逻辑

例子

  • 假设:阅读一本指南类书,有大标题1,2,3同时大标题1里面又有1,2,3的子标题;
  • 问题:如果只阅读标题,那么标题的前缀1,无法判断这标题是子标题还是小标题;
  • 解决: 同级分类法。

同级分类

# 一级标题
## 二级标题
### 三级标题
#### 四级标题
##### 五级标题
###### 六级标题

我的见解

我非常喜欢这个逻辑,这种分级方法和自己思考方式很像,于是相见恨晚。最开始用MS办公软件,之后用苹果Inc的Pages。不可否认这些办公软件都很棒。但有两个缺点:1.不统一,在没有记述标准的情况下自己写着写着就忘了一开始的标准,给第二个人看也有解读空间的灰色地带;2.版本不兼容,本来靠大小颜色区分的大小标题有可能失效。

用纯文本方式除了标题分级,还有很多其它优势,比如说空白行的无效化,单次回车键不能创造空白行,多次回车键不能创造多于一条空白行。看上去好像是一个很大的漏洞,但这就是文本逻辑啊,减少了很多因为无效无规范留白造成的逻辑混乱。

具体用法请见参考

参考

  • Github - Basic writing and formatting syntax
  • - 献给写作者的 Markdown 新手指南
  • Online markdown language editor

你可能感兴趣的:(标记语言与内容分级)